Most of the region was attached to France in 1648, and by the time of the French Revolution, the Alsatian people felt
more connected to France than to Germany. But Germany still held out hope for a foothold on the western bank of the Southern
Rhine, and in 1870, the Franco-Prussian war was launched. It was a humiliating defeat for France, who was forced to cede Alsace
and the northern part of Lorraine to the Second Reich. During the time of German rule, citizens were forbidden to speak French
and all books, signs and other references to France were destroyed.
